Was der Röster sagt
Single estate coffees in Kenya can be some of the highest quality coffees in the country. Gichangi Estate is heralded as one of the premier estates producing coffee in Kirinyaga Country. With complex notes of sweet apple, citric acidty, and a layered and juicy tactile, this microlot shows just why it is an estate we return to each year.Single estate coffees in Kenya can be some of the highest quality coffees in the country.
